Information Security Principles

The three information security principles are also known as the CIA triad. In a nutshell, it protects information.

So in this article, let’s talk about the three principles that do that:

  1. Confidentiality
  2. Integrity
  3. Availability

Information Security Principles Explained

Confidentiality

Our first principle is confidentiality. So, what is it?

To simplify, it means keeping something in secret. Of course, not all people should know about it.

So companies should keep the information confidential. But how? Here are two ways:

  1. Limit access to those allowed only.
  2. Do not give access to not allowed.

Integrity

Our second principle is integrity. What does it mean?

It means keeping information correct. So, it should not be distorted or changed.

Then, companies should keep the integrity of the information. How so? Still, here are two ways:

  1. Do not change data without permission.
  2. Ensure that the data is reliable and trusted.

Availability

Our last principle is availability. Now, what is it?

Information should be available when needed. So, it helps the whole system function always.

So, companies should keep the availability of information. But, how? Here are two ways:

  1. Give timely access to allowed users.
  2. Run systems always.
